One of the websites or blog that impressed me the most was Chris  Garrets. He has conducted a survey to find out why people blog, their demographics and blogging trends in general. A background of Chris is important as that makes the survey more credible.

Chris Garrett is a professional blogger, Internet Marketing Consultant, new media industry commentator, writer, coach, speaker, trainer and web geek. He was also a founding member of Performancing. You might know him from his past writing for such sites as ASPToday, ASPAlliance, Threadwatch, or more recently, ProBlogger, The Blog Herald, FreelanceSwitch, Cogniview, AdSavvy and CopyBlogger.

Top ten readers who best answered the questions in the survey were awarded a Pro Blogger book! The findings of the survey are interesting (please be aware that these statistics are for 2008)

  • The number of people who started blogging was the highest in 2007. Though the number of blogs started in 2008 is less but one has to keep in mind that only half of the year has gone by.
  • About 75% of the bloggers started blogging after 2005.
  • 62% of the responders to the survey were  males.
  • USA has the most number of bloggers followed by UK.

whyblog001

  • Most of the bloggers have higher education.
  • 30% of the respondents were between 20-30 years whereas 50% of them were between the ages of 30-50 years.
  • 50% of the bloggers blog for pleasure
  • 35% of the respondents blogged for business
  • Only 4% of the bloggers blogged for money.

While the results are very interesting one has to keep in mind that it has been assumed that the respondents are a good representation of bloggers around the world. This assumption means that the results are not perfect representation of the blogging community but one can safely assume that the survey results are indicative of the trends. If you are not using RSS feeds to get the latest posts on other blogs then this tool is not for you. If you use RSS feeds and find it painful to go to your RSS reader for new updates then this tool is for you.

IMfeeds is a tool which allows you to receive RSS feed updates in your IM (instant messenger). RSS feeds are updated every five minutes. Though there are other tools that are similar but the simplicity of the this tool makes it unique.

IMfeed001

Signing up for IMfeeds is really easy.

  • add IMfeeds to your contacts in the IM. If this is confusing then go the home page of IMfeeds.com and click on “get started”and the next page gives you an option of adding IMfeeds as your contact on Yahoo messengerMSN messenger, Google talk or AIM.
  • Once added you send a message to IMfeeds which has the command ‘join’
  • You receive a reply instantly with a link in it to confirm your account.
  • The confirmation page asks you to choose a username, password and asks you to agree to the terms and conditions.
  • Once your account is created you can add feeds to your IMfeeds account for which you want the updates to be sent to you.
    You can add the feeds by providing the feed address in your IMfeeds account on the IMfeeds website or you can send a command from your IM with ‘sub’ added to the RSS feed address. RSS feed address can be got by right clicking the orange icon on the website for who’s RSS feed you want to subscribe to.imfeed003

You can unsubscribe by either manually deleting the feed in your IMfeeds account or by sending a message with ‘unsub’ in front  of the feed address you have subscribed to. IMfeeds also allows you to import OPML files that have been exported from other RSS readers.

IMfeeds also allows website owners to create their own badge which can be placed on their website which can be used by readers to start receiving website updates from IMfeeds by clicking on it.

IMfeeds does what it is supposed to do and if you are big fan of RSS feeds you will like it for sure.

Using GPS Tracking to increase productivity?

GPS  is one of the great inventions of modern times. Wikipedia describes GPS (Global Positioning System) as “The Global Positioning System (GPS) is the only fully functional Global Navigation Satellite System (GNSS). Utilizing a constellation of at least 24 Medium Earth Orbit satellites that transmit precise microwave signals, the system enables a GPS receiver to determine its location, speed, direction, and time”

GPS technology has given the opportunity to businesses to be more productive and “in control". One of the industry that has benefited a lot with this technology is the transport industry. GPS has helped the transport industry become more efficient and has helped cut costs. For example a customer calling a taxi service is able to get the taxi faster and probably at a lower cost. This is made possible by GPS as the coordinator of the taxi service is able to contact the nearest vehicle to the customer which enables the taxi to reach the customer faster and a lesser cost as the distance traveled is less.
